Coyle, Executive Vice President, General Counsel and Secretary of TRW. Mr. Coyle is eligible to participate in the Plan. ITEM 6. INDEMNIFICATION OF DIRECTORS AND OFFICERS. Under Ohio law, Ohio corporations are authorized to indemnify directors, officers, employees, and agents within prescribed limits. Ohio law permits, and the Company's Regulations require, the Company to indemnify a Director, officer, employee and certain other persons ("Covered Persons") against expenses, judgments, fines, and settlements reasonably incurred in a nonderivative suit, and against expenses reasonably incurred in a derivative suit, if the Covered Person acted in good faith and in a manner reasonably believed to be in or not opposed to the best interests of the Company. In addition, Ohio law permits, and the Company's Regulations require, the Company to indemnify a Covered Person in a criminal action or proceeding, other than in a derivative suit, if the person had no reasonable cause to believe his or her conduct was unlawful. The Company's Regulations require the Company to indemnify a Covered Person against amounts paid in settlement of a derivative action up to an amount that would reasonably have been expended in the person's defense if the proceeding had been prosecuted to conclusion. Unless ordered by a court, no indemnification of expenses in a derivative suit is authorized by Ohio law or permitted by the Company's Regulations if the Covered Person is finally adjudged to be liable for negligence or misconduct in the performance of his or her duty to the Company. However, if a Covered Person is successful on the merits or in defense of any matter, indemnification of expenses is mandatory. In addition, under Ohio law, a Director's expenses shall be paid by the Company as they are incurred, provided the Director agrees to reasonably cooperate with the Company and to repay the amounts advanced if it is proved by clear and convincing evidence that the Director's action or failure to act was done with reckless disregard for the best interests of the Company. The Company's Regulations permit the Company to make payments in advance of final disposition of an action to Covered Persons if authorized by the Company's Directors. Under Ohio law, a Director is not liable for monetary damages unless it is proved by clear and convincing evidence that the Director's action or failure to act was undertaken with deliberate intent to cause injury to the Company or with reckless disregard for the best interests of the Company. There is, however, no comparable provision limiting the liability of officers, employees or agents of a corporation. Neither the statutory right to indemnification, nor the rights set forth in the Company's Regulations, is exclusive, and each is in addition to any other rights granted to persons seeking indemnification. The Company's Directors and officers are insured under policies of insurance maintained by the Company against certain losses, subject to various limitations and exclusions, arising from claims made against them, including claims made against them under the securities laws, by reason 2 4 of being or having been Directors or officers. Insurance is also provided, subject to various limitations and exclusions, to certain officers and Directors acting in their capacities as fiduciaries. ITEM 7. EXEMPTION FROM REGISTRATION CLAIMED.
